One of the most interesting 'gates' I am considering working with, but one that contemporary horary astrologers I know of don't talk about a lot using is the formula for determining if a chart is radical or not, per Lilly.
Does anyone here us it in their practice? If so, have you found it to be effective in determining whether a chart truly belongs to the question, or, have you tried it in an era of your practice? I would love to know more from anyone who has worked with it for a longer period of time.
Formula in question:
PASS if ANY of three branches fires:
- hour_ruler == ruler_of_ascendant_sign "the same planet"
- BOTH are triplicity rulers of the "one triplicity"
ASCENDANT SIGN'S element
- NATURE[hour] == NATURE[asc_ruler] "one nature"
(BOTH qualities must match)
otherwise FAIL — not radical
